All I know is that if my project was saved in 88.2Khz and I open it, it's then out of tune. I have to switch sample rates in the host about 4 times!!!!
The engine is playing a multiple of 48Khz but being forced out of tune by the usb syncing to the computers 44.1Khz(x2).
